Darrick J. Wong
|
b3139fbb3b
tmpfs: fix uninitialized return value in shmem_link
|
6 vuotta sitten |
Darrick J. Wong
|
064a61d3e7
tmpfs: fix link accounting when a tmpfile is linked in
|
6 vuotta sitten |
Andrea Arcangeli
|
8f193a716e
userfaultfd: shmem: UFFDIO_COPY: set the page dirty if VM_WRITE is not set
|
7 vuotta sitten |
Andrea Arcangeli
|
4ce337622f
userfaultfd: shmem: add i_size checks
|
7 vuotta sitten |
Andrea Arcangeli
|
10f98c134b
userfaultfd: use ENOENT instead of EFAULT if the atomic copy user fails
|
7 vuotta sitten |
Yu Zhao
|
b66375b599
mm: use swp_offset as key in shmem_replace_page()
|
7 vuotta sitten |
Hugh Dickins
|
78141aabfb
mm/khugepaged: fix crashes due to misaccounted holes
|
7 vuotta sitten |
Yufen Yu
|
db89fc007b
tmpfs: make lseek(SEEK_DATA/SEK_HOLE) return ENXIO with a negative offset
|
7 vuotta sitten |
Joel Fernandes (Google)
|
b45d71fb89
mm: shmem.c: Correctly annotate new inodes for lockdep
|
7 vuotta sitten |
Souptick Joarder
|
2b74030354
mm: Change return type int to vm_fault_t for fault handlers
|
7 vuotta sitten |
Andrew Morton
|
a670468f5e
mm: zero out the vma in vma_init()
|
7 vuotta sitten |
Arnd Bergmann
|
46c9a946d7
shmem: use monotonic time for i_generation
|
7 vuotta sitten |
Linus Torvalds
|
73ba2fb33c
Merge tag 'for-4.19/block-20180812' of git://git.kernel.dk/linux-block
|
7 vuotta sitten |
Linus Torvalds
|
a66b4cd1e7
Merge branch 'work.open3' of git://git.kernel.org/pub/scm/linux/kernel/git/viro/vfs
|
7 vuotta sitten |
Kirill A. Shutemov
|
2c4541e24c
mm: use vma_init() to initialize VMAs on stack and data segments
|
7 vuotta sitten |
Al Viro
|
93dec2da7b
... and switch shmem_file_setup() to alloc_file_pseudo()
|
7 vuotta sitten |
Al Viro
|
dac2d1f6cb
__shmem_file_setup(): reorder allocations
|
7 vuotta sitten |
Al Viro
|
c9c554f214
alloc_file(): switch to passing O_... flags instead of FMODE_... mode
|
7 vuotta sitten |
Tejun Heo
|
2cf855837b
memcontrol: schedule throttling if we are congested
|
7 vuotta sitten |
Joe Perches
|
0825a6f986
mm: use octal not symbolic permissions
|
7 vuotta sitten |
Kirill A. Shutemov
|
daa280753c
mm/shmem.c: zero out unused vma fields in shmem_pseudo_vma_init()
|
7 vuotta sitten |
Souptick Joarder
|
20acce6799
mm/shmem.c: use new return type vm_fault_t
|
7 vuotta sitten |
Amir Goldstein
|
12ba780d64
tmpfs: allow decoding a file handle of an unlinked file
|
7 vuotta sitten |
Yang Shi
|
89fdcd262f
mm: shmem: make stat.st_blksize return huge page size if THP is on
|
7 vuotta sitten |
Mike Kravetz
|
5d752600a8
mm: restructure memfd code
|
7 vuotta sitten |
Mike Kravetz
|
c49fcfcda8
mm/shmem: update file sealing comments and file checking
|
7 vuotta sitten |
Mike Kravetz
|
5b9c98f308
mm/shmem: add __rcu annotations and properly deref radix entry
|
7 vuotta sitten |
Tejun Heo
|
bb98f2c5ac
mm, memcontrol: move swap charge handling into get_swap_page()
|
7 vuotta sitten |
Matthew Wilcox
|
b93b016313
page cache: use xa_lock
|
7 vuotta sitten |
Minchan Kim
|
e9e9b7ecee
mm: swap: unify cluster-based and vma-based swap readahead
|
7 vuotta sitten |